Pete Rose Twitter Impostor Dupes Aaron Boone
If you don't believe that Twitter account @hit14king is actually Pete Rose, @hit14king defies you to "Call Aaron Boone and say what's up 513-226-7250 #reds #hatsoffcin #4192 its me people."
After apparently being DM'd a phone number as verification, a verified Boone bought in with " Follow Pete Rose @hit14king," " That is the real Pete Rose everyone. Will take him bout a week to get verified" and " @ESPNCindyB really him Cindy."
Clarity of mind somehow entered around 4 a.m. eastern with the message, " I've been duped everyone. Not the real Pete Rose. Sorry!"
Pity. This could've brought some sad-clown-meltdown competition for Jose Canseco. But whatever, if you have $5K to spare, buy a "once in a lifetime experience having dinner with Pete Rose." The real one.
